MALAYAN STRIKE

14,000 Railway Workers Idle

(N.ZJ’.A.-Reuter—Copt/righi) KUALA LUMPUR. Jan 0 The strike by 14,000 railway, men in Malaya is to continue after a breakdown in peace talks in a marathon meeting which lasted six hours and ended early yesterday. The peace efforts by Professor Ungku Abdul Aziz. of the University of Malaya, the sole mediator, brought no result. Early this morning the railwaymen again started to picket outside the Kuala Lumpur station, which is opposite the railway administration building. Yesterday , as a measure of goodwill, the workers withdrew from the scene. After this failure to bring an end to the 17-day strike, the Malayan Government is said to be considering invoking Article six of the Malayan Constitution which empowers the Malayan Paramount Ruler, on the advice of the Prime Minister. Tunku Abdul Rahman, to declare the railwaymen's work an essential service. Railwaymen would therefore be compelled to return to work immediately. The strike began on December 22.
